Bug Description

Binary package hint: update-manager

After installing all updates on my laptop running 7.04, I saw the Distro upgrade note on the Ubuntu homepage, so opened a terminal and tried as suggested, (update-manager -d). It ran for a bit, then popped an error window saying:

"Could not calculate the Upgrade

A unresolvable problem occurred while calculating the upgrade.

Please report this bug against the 'update-manager' package and include the files in /var/log/dist-upgrade/ in the bugreport."

I'm sorry it's not a duplicate of bug 46245.

I've reviewed logs and it's quite hard to difference if the bugs reported by Ian Davey, poop, Wilfredo and Samuel are the same.

Some util lines:

Original:
2007-09-28 13:04:51,170 DEBUG Marking 'ubuntu-desktop' for upgrade
2007-09-28 13:04:59,110 DEBUG Can't mark 'ubuntu-desktop' for upgrade (E:Unable to correct problems, you have held broken packages.)

Ian Davey:
2007-09-28 18:47:38,814 ERROR Dist-upgrade failed: 'E:Unable to correct problems, you have held broken packages.'

poop:
ERROR:root:Dist-upgrade failed: 'E:Unable to correct problems, you have held broken packages.'

Samuel Greenway:
2007-10-06 20:24:35,722 ERROR No new dist found
